Legend

  • Property Line
  • Setback Line (Building Envelope)
  • Underground Parkade
  • Brushed Concrete. Pattern TBD - Refer to Civil Eng. Dwgs.
  • Proposed ROW Sidewalk - Refer to Civil for Details
  • Compacted 3/4" Crush Rock For Informal Walkway & Dog Runs
  • Planting Bed: min 450 mm depth Bark Mulch on top (Refer to Details). (450 mm minimum for Shrubs & 750 mm minimum for Trees). Use 900 mm in end-of-row conditions.
  • Sedum Feature Planting Display on 150 mm Depth (Refer to Planting Medium Detail)
  • Seeded Lawn Areas on 150 mm Min. Depth of Approved Growing Medium
  • Existing Vegetation Area To Be Retained
  • Decorative 1.5" - 3" Washed Round Cobble Rock Groundcover (Refer to Detail 2-L5.0 with Detailed Design)
  • Feature Decorative Boulders as Locally Available and Sourced From Site. Size Range 600 mm - 1200 mm.
  • Boulder Rock Stack Retaining Wall. Utilizing Rock From Site (Refer to Eng. For Final Wall Design, Location & Details)
  • Black Vinyl Coated Chain Link Fence 1.2 m Ht.
  • Approximate Extent & Location of Tree Protection Fencing (Exact Location to be Confirmed by Arborist After on Site Inspection of Trees & Individual RPZ (ROOT PROTECTION ZONE))
  • Indicates Location of Waypoint (1.0 m) For Existing Trees To Be Retained (If Possible Inside & Outside Site Boundary) (REFER TO L1.1-L1.2). Refer to ISL RP-001 Report For Detailed Information.
  • Raised Planters Over Underground Parkade Slab (3 Types):
    1. Powder Coated Metal (Galv. Insulated for 4 Season Planting). Approx. Size 24" x 72".
    2. CIP Concrete Tree Planter (Insulated for 4 Seasons Planting). Approx. Size 1.2 m x 1.5 m (4' x 5').
    3. Aluminum Heavy Trough Vegetable Garden Planters. Sizes: 2' x 2' x 4'; 2' x 2' x 6'; Set on 2" Crush Rock Base (Type: "Corten" For Garden Area & Parkade Equipment Only).
  • Bench Seating - Wood or Wood-Composite Construction
  • Bike Racks: Dero Rolling Rack or Approved Equivalent. Colour: TBD to Complement Building Character.
  • Decorative Screen Feature: With Semi Transparent Style For Screening Between Parking & Main Plaza Spaces.
  • Light Bollard or Interpretive Signage 36" Height
  • Bench Feature Style & Colour TBD
  • Existing Contours For Reference Only

Landscape Features & Notes

  • RETAINED EXISTING VEGETATION: Located along the western, northern, and eastern boundaries.
  • 600 MM HT. PRECAST BLOCK RETAINING WALL: Located south of Building C.
  • PLANTED TIERED RETAINING WALLS (TBD): TEXTURED LOCK BLOCK OR STACKED BOULDERS C/W CHAIN LINK FENCE / FALL PROTECTION.
  • RAISED METAL PLANTERS: Located near the Healing Herb Garden.
  • LOT B: RETAINED EXISTING VEGETATION. PROPOSED PATH SITE FIT SO NOT TO DISTURB EXISTING TREES.
  • BLEND DISTURBANCE EDGE TO FOREST: WITH LOW GROWING NATIVE SHRUBS.
  • ASSESS GRADES ON SITE WITH PROTECTED TREE ZONES ACCESS TBD.
